How can you tell what Gyro cables you are purchasing. I bought an Upper Cable that I thought would fit my Gyro and it doesn't fit my GT or my Haro, both have the same size Gyros. The part of the cable that screws into the Gyro is to big. Any suggestions on what I can do?

I think there are two different sizes of gyro cables.... I think, I know there are two different sizes of gyros. The bigger size is like 1 1/8" and the older is 1" I think it has to do with the size of the fork. The cable you bought might be the newer/bigger one.
Larryboy
The cables come with both size barrel adjusters now. The bigger size are to fit the SST Oryg plates I believe. All of mine use the smaller size too.

Do the barrel adjusters have slots runing lengthwise in them so you can remove 'em? If so, just swap them out for the smaller size. Your local shop should have the smaller ones.

That's weird that the cable pictured has the larger adjusters. It looks like an old school cable with that sticker on it. Does the sticker say Odyssey or does it say "SST" or "Oryg"?
